Harnessing it's Power of Edge Computing for AI Applications

Edge computing has emerged as a transformative technology, enabling powerful new capabilities for artificial intelligence (AI) applications. By processing data closer to its source, edge computing reduces latency, improves real-time responsiveness, and enhances the overall efficiency of AI models. This distributed computing paradigm empowers a vast range of industries to leverage AI at the front, unlocking new possibilities in areas such as industrial automation.

Edge devices can now execute complex AI algorithms locally, enabling instantaneous insights and actions. This eliminates the need to relay data to centralized cloud servers, which can be time-consuming and resource-intensive. Consequently, edge computing empowers AI applications to operate in disconnected environments, where connectivity may be constrained.

Furthermore, the decentralized nature of edge computing enhances data security and privacy by keeping sensitive information localized on devices. This is particularly important for applications that handle confidential data, such as healthcare or finance.

AI's Future Lies at the Edge

As edge infrastructure evolves, the future of artificial intelligence (machine learning) is increasingly shifting to the edge. This shift brings several benefits. Firstly, processing data on-site reduces latency, enabling real-time use cases. Secondly, edge AI conserves bandwidth by performing calculations closer to the source, lowering strain on centralized networks. Thirdly, edge AI facilitates distributed systems, encouraging greater stability.
